| struct thread_data_t { |
| zx_koid_t tid; |
| zx_handle_t handle; |
| }; |
| |
| // Result of |attach_inferior()|. |
| struct inferior_data_t { |
| // Koid of the inferior process. |
| zx_koid_t pid; |
| // Borrowed handle of the inferior process. |
| zx_handle_t inferior; |
| // Borrowed handle of the exception port. |
| zx_handle_t eport; |
| // #entries in |threads|. |
| size_t max_num_threads; |
| // The array is unsorted, and there can be holes (tid,handle = invalid). |
| thread_data_t* threads; |
| }; |
